class ManualEvictProto(Protocol):
"""Duck-type API that a third-party alternative to SpillBuffer must respect (in
addition to MutableMapping) if it wishes to support spilling when the
``distributed.worker.memory.spill`` threshold is surpassed.
This is public API. At the moment of writing, Dask-CUDA implements this protocol in
the ProxifyHostFile class.
"""

@property
def fast(self) -> Sized | bool:
"""Access to fast memory. This is normally a MutableMapping, but for the purpose
of the manual eviction API it is just tested for emptiness to know if there is
anything to evict.
"""
... # pragma: nocover

def evict(self) -> int:
"""Manually evict a key/value pair from fast to slow memory.
Return size of the evicted value in fast memory.
If the eviction failed for whatever reason, return -1. This method must
guarantee that the key/value pair that caused the issue has been retained in
fast memory and that the problem has been logged internally.
This method never raises.
"""
... # pragma: nocover
